How they compare
Peru currently reports 1.18 units per square kilometre against 1.12 units per square kilometre in South Africa, a difference of 0.06 units per square kilometre.
That makes Peru's figure about 1.1 times South Africa's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 59 shared years of data; in 1965 it was South Africa ahead.
Peru ranks 150th and South Africa ranks 151st of 212 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, Peru averaged higher in 1 and South Africa in 6.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Peru | South Africa |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.0648 units per square kilometre | 0.6224 units per square kilometre | 0.5575 units per square kilometre | South Africa |
| 1970s | 0.1584 units per square kilometre | 0.9217 units per square kilometre | 0.7633 units per square kilometre | South Africa |
| 1980s | 0.3152 units per square kilometre | 1.9 units per square kilometre | 1.58 units per square kilometre | South Africa |
| 1990s | 0.8279 units per square kilometre | 3.38 units per square kilometre | 2.56 units per square kilometre | South Africa |
| 2000s | 1.83 units per square kilometre | 4.04 units per square kilometre | 2.21 units per square kilometre | South Africa |
| 2010s | 2.38 units per square kilometre | 3.37 units per square kilometre | 0.9913 units per square kilometre | South Africa |
| 2020s | 1.49 units per square kilometre | 1.28 units per square kilometre | 0.2087 units per square kilometre | Peru |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
Fixed telephone subscriptions divided by Land area (sq. km),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
